About The Position

NEBRASKA CHILDREN AND FAMILIES FOUNDATION: Nebraska Children and Families Foundation (NCFF) is a nonprofit created to support children, young adults, and families with the overall goal of giving our state's kids what they need to thrive. We do this by building strong communities that support families. Our mission is to create positive change for Nebraska’s children through community engagement and we believe in a Nebraska where all children will have the resources and support to thrive. SUMMARY: This role provides essential support for the administration of contracts and grants, with a primary focus on reviewing partner invoices and claims ensuring that expenditures comply with contract terms, deliverables, and approved budgets. The position works closely with Accounting, Initiative teams, Subcontractors, and Community Partners to ensure timely, accurate processing of claims. Additional responsibilities include assisting with contract preparation, maintaining accurate records, and monitoring deliverables to ensure accountability for funds distributed through NCFF programs.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ain complete and accurate records of all contractors, grantees, and consultants using NCFF’s grant management system (WebGrants)
  • Review and verify partner claims and invoices to ensure expenditure aligns with approved budgets, contract deliverables, and reporting requirements.
  • Prepare clear, timely written communications to program staff, management, contractors, and grantees regarding status updates, reporting reminders, missing documentation, and general follow-up.
  • Coordinate with program staff and consultants to support development and approval of budgets, progress reports, performance evaluations, and site visit documentation, as applicable.
  • Ensure timely receipt, tracking, and review of required reports from external partners and escalate issues when reporting requirements are not met.
  • Monitor budgets and expense activity; assist program teams with account maintenance, including account setup, budget revisions, expense transfers, check requests, and grant/contract closeout.
  • Provide necessary support for contract diligence, drafting and administration
  • Periodically audit documents and files to ensure accuracy, completeness, and quality of recordkeeping.
  • Track commitments and expenditures to lower-tier entities in accordance with guidance from Legal and Finance to ensure compliance with internal, regulatory, and tax requirements.
  • Participate in scheduled meetings and discussions necessary to support contract, grant, and claims-review functions.
